Subject: Re: git and mtime
Date: Thu, 20 Nov 2008 11:53:40 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<vpqwseypt1n.fsf@bauges.imag.fr>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<alpine.DEB.1.00.0811201132220.30769@pacific.mpi-cbg.de> (Johannes Schindelin's message of "Thu\, 20 Nov 2008 11\:34\:08 +0100 \(CET\)")

Johannes Schindelin <Johannes.Schindelin@gmx.de> writes:

> Hi,
>
> On Wed, 19 Nov 2008, Matthieu Moy wrote:
>
>> Arafangion <thestar@fussycoder.id.au> writes:
>> 
>> > You should probably fix your build script,
>> 
>> ccache should help:
>
> Only if you _allow_ the problem that makes ccache necessary.  Which we 
> don't.

You do, for some definition of "problem".

make
git checkout whatever
make
git checkout where-you-were-before
make # <--- this one

The last make is correct with plain git and plain make, but it can be
slow. With a cache in your build system, it can just reuse the objects
created during the first "make". It doesn't change correctness, only
performance.
